CNC Spindle Update

Hi All, Ive just replaced the motor on my spindle to get get more RPM, before I was getting around 10,000RPM, for drilling PCB with the small drills is not really enough, increasing th spindle speed will also allow me to increase my feeds. So I swapped out the motor with a brushless 3650-2050KV moto...

Re: 80W Chinese Laser Cutter Commissioning

Over the weekend I installed a beam combiner A beam combiner is used to combine visible red laser pointer with the main beam so the red dot appears on the surface of your work and can see where its login to cut. The Chinese laser cutters come with a laser pointer connected to the head and adjusted s...

Re: CNC PCB calibration

Here are couple more zoomed out on the feed and speed test pattens based on procedure outlined here m I start of at 50mm/min @50um (0.050mm) depth of cut then increase the feed speed by 50mm/min each time up to 400mm/min, then do all again for both 75um depth and again at 100um depth. The Vbit by it...

Re: CNC PCB calibration

Here you can see that the fine tipped V-Bit does not like faster feed speeds as it starts to deflect and not cut properly, sort of bounces over the surface.
